1 hour ago, penciljazz said:

1. Crop lines become visible as single pixel lines on my pasted pages.

That's likely because the pasted layers are not properly aligned to the absolute pixel grid, i.e. their size or position is not integer pixels.

1 hour ago, penciljazz said:

This does not happen on Adobe Photoshop

Because PS handles pixel layers differently.
In Affinity, all layers incl. pixels are essentially "smart" layers, hence "misalignment" is always possible, be it intentionally or accidentally.
Make sure Force Pixel Alignment is always enabled (and "Move By Whole Pixels" is disabled, even though it may appear counterintuitive!)

1 hour ago, penciljazz said:

I assume it is a bug.

There are some related and still unresolved bugs, but they affect primarily Publisher and multi-page layout documents, as well as documents with bleed (unless the bleed was initially created using integer pixel values). Frankly, it's a complex thing… :/
